Comoran fish scale gecko
The Comoran fish scale gecko (Geckolepis humbloti) is a species of lizard in the family Gekkonidae. It is endemic to Grande Comore in the Comoros.[1] It is sometimes considered a subspecies of Geckolepis maculata, however Hawlitschek et al. (2015) resurrected humbloti when it was determined to be paraphyletic based on DNA data.[2]
